hey,
awhile ago i fitted front and rear arb air lockers, in a 89 swb vitara,
nothing but problems, i had the diff centre set up by a diff guy, the rear diff started making a high pitch grind,
took it back and the diff guy reset it, and lapped it out, turned out the oil wasnt thick enough, the oil was lsx 90 it cause scoring to the c&p causing them to bind in a way, which i think is right cause its the same oil we use in diffs at work. i then used castol 80w-180 oil witch the diff dude sugested, that went fine for a while, then bam, same problem.

does any one know what it is?
i replaced the bearings for brand new ones every time,
im thinking maybe its the lockers? had any one had this problem?
cause im god damn sick of pooring money into the diffs.

its not the guy setting the diffs up as i know a few people who have never had a problem.
